Growth of Salmonella and competing flora in five commercial Rappaport-Vassiliadis (RV)-media.

1992 
Abstract Growth of 18 Salmonella strains belonging to 11 serotypes and the bacterial flora of deep-frozen broiler carcasses was examined in five commercial Rappaport-Vassiliadis (RV) media. Growth was measured by an automated turbidometer (Bioscreen R ). Significant differences in performance between the media investigated were observed. The unequal performances were ascribed to differences in the concentration of magnesium chloride (MgCl 2 ) and the type of peptone used.
